Ntsopa Mokoena Brace Powers South Africa to Series-Levelling Win in Edinburgh

Ntsopa Mokoena scored twice and Ongeziwe Mali fired home the winner as South Africa came from behind to beat Scotland 3-2 in Edinburgh and level the Test series that formed the final leg of the side’s Hockey World Cup 2026 preparations.
SA Triumph in Amstelveen
Captain Cri-Zelda Brits top-scored and took SA on to a victorious total of 239 for the loss of six wickets, after choosing to bat against the Netherlands in the first of three ODI’s, at the VRA Ground in Amstelveen, the Netherlands on Thursday.
Historic Win for Proteas
South Africa’s women’s cricket team have pulled off a sensational win over the Netherlands in the historic one-off four-day test in Hazelaarweg, Rotterdam.
SA Women’s Cricket Make History
A new chapter will be added to women’s cricket history tomorrow (Saturday,28 July 2007) when South Africa take on the Netherlands in a four-day one-off Test in Hazelaarweg, Rotterdam.
